1. 评估与分级:用数据驱动评估应用依赖、网络带宽和合规要求,分级制定迁移优先级。
2. 阶段化迁移:采用混合连接、双写或灰度切换实现本地到云的最小化风险。
3. 回滚与验证:提前准备备份与回滚策略,开展自动化测试与性能基准验证,确保切换可控。
作为一名专注企业级迁移与托管的技术写手与架构顾问,我将以实战经验拆解一套可复制的迁移方案,覆盖从评估到交付的关键步骤,确保你的美国云服务器托管项目平滑、安全且合规。
第一步:详尽评估。收集应用拓扑、依赖服务、数据库体量、流量峰值与合规需求(如HIPAA、SOC2等),生成迁移清单。将组件按复杂度、关键度分为冷迁移、热迁移与实时切换三类,便于后续分批执行。
第二步:制定云架构与网络策略。选择合适的云厂商实例类型、存储类别与区域,明确VPC、子网、NAT、路由和安全组。对于企业级托管,优先考虑使用专线/Direct Connect或VPN实现稳定低延迟连接,以保本地与云端之间的数据一致性。
第三步:数据迁移与同步。对大型数据库采用先行全量迁移加增量同步的模式,利用数据库复制、Change Data Capture(CDC)或云厂商的迁移服务,确保在切换窗口内数据不会丢失。全程采用加密传输并验证完整性校验值。
第四步:应用迁移策略。对无状态服务可先镜像部署至云端,流量灰度切换验证性能;对有状态服务使用双写或会话迁移方案,必要时引入分布式缓存(如Redis)或会话共享机制,减少用户感知的中断。
第五步:自动化测试与性能基准。构建CI/CD流水线与自动化回归测试,完成负载测试与容量规划,确保云端在预期流量下响应和吞吐满足业务SLA。
第六步:安全合规与运维准备。制定访问控制、密钥与凭证管理、日志审计和报警策略,遵循最小权限原则并通过漏洞扫描与渗透测试,满足相关合规要求,记录合规证明材料以便审计。
第七步:切换与回滚方案。定义清晰的切换窗口、回滚触发条件与回滚步骤,预先演练回滚流程。建议采用分段切换:先小范围验证,再扩大流量,最后完成全量切换,确保故障时能迅速恢复到本地环境。
第八步:监控与优化。切换后持续监控业务指标、基础设施成本和安全事件,利用自动伸缩、资源右-sizing与费用分析工具优化成本和性能,完成知识迁移与运维交接。
实战提示:在整个迁移过程中,保持与业务方的频繁沟通,制定周密的沟通矩阵和应急联系人表。对关键业务建议预留回滚工资和备用网络路径,避免单点故障。
结论:通过以上分阶段、可回退的迁移步骤,结合严谨的测试与合规手段,企业可以把风险降到最低,实现从本地到云上的平滑迁移。若需定制化方案或迁移评估,我可以提供含TCO对比、带宽成本估算与切换演练的落地服务。